Technical training manual: Final Project for TechMission as AmeriCorps Volunteer
Technology Training Manuals are very important for any company's documentation process. On an AmeriCorps stipend, I worked for TechMission, a nonprofit organization located in Boston, for a year as a web developer and server administrator. My final project was to revamp the existing tech team training manual so that future employees could be trained more quickly and could find documentation over the course of their work.
In addition, this presentation (very) briefly covers why it is important to have an anti-virus program installed on your computer, and includes a page of logos for some of the most common Internet Browsers (which I described and briefly reviewed in my oral presentation).
